1) What are cookies and similar technologies?
Cookies are small text files stored on your device (computer, phone, or tablet) when you visit a website. They are widely used to enable core website functions (for example, keeping your session active), to help website owners understand how the site is used, and to support advertising measurement.
In addition to cookies, some partners use pixel tags (sometimes called tracking pixels) and similar scripts that can record events such as page views, form submissions, or button clicks. Some measurement can also occur server-side, where event data is sent from our server to a partner under strict controls. These technologies are commonly used for analytics and advertising attribution.
2) Cookie lifespans and origins
Cookies can be:
- Session cookies: deleted when you close your browser.
- Persistent cookies: remain on your device for a defined period or until you delete them.
Cookies can also be:
- First-party cookies: set by this website (controlled by MARKET-IN SAS).
- Third-party cookies: set by external providers (for example, analytics and advertising partners) when their tools are enabled.
